What are Wood Pellets?
Wood pellets are a biomass product made from wood waste such as sawdust which is compacted under pressure to create hard pellets
similar in size and shape to coal, and are generally packaged in 40lb polyethylene bags. Wood Pellet Fuel is celebrated as the Green Way to heat homes.
According to The Pellet Fuels Institute, a non-profit association that serves the USA pellet industry," pellet fuel is a renewable,
clean- burning and cost stable home heating alternative".
Due to volatile and rising fossil fuel prices, the demand for wood pellets continues to grow throughout the world. In Austria, for example,
it is estimated that two-thirds of all new residential heating furnaces are pellet burners. Currently the Pellet Fuels Institute estimates
that there are a million homes in North America utilizing wood pellet fuel in free standing stoves, fireplace inserts and furnaces.
The Wood Pellet industry is currently receiving a lot of attention in the United States with high expectations for expansion given the anticipated environmental
and economic policies of the new administration which will focus on a new renewable energy policy.

Did You Know?
Pellet heat is generated by burning Wood Pellets in either a pellet stove or pellet fireplace insert.
Wood Pellets produce a consistent and economical heat.
Particulate emissions from a pellet stove are 6x less than the EPA per hour regulations.
After burning Wood Pellet fuel, there is little ash left over and Wood Pellets produce virtually no creosote.
Made of 100% wood sawdust with no additives, the sawdust in pellets is a manufacturing by-product otherwise destined for landfills.
Wood pellets were first introduced in the 1970s to help resolve the energy crisis.
About 1 million pellet stoves and fireplace inserts are used in homes throughout the United States and Canada.
Over 80 mills in North America manufacture Wood Pellets.
A 40-lb bag of pellet fuel can provide up to 24 hours of solid heat.
A winter’s supply of Wood Pellets is 100-150 bags.
Source: The Pellet Fuels Institute
